Lot 1258

1855 N-9 R1 Italic 55 with Knob-on-Ear PCGS graded MS63 Brown. Glossy steel brown and light chocolate. Satiny mint frost covers the fields and protected areas. The only marks are a spot of reddish chocolate toning right of star 3 and another under the right foot of the N in CENT. Just a hint of rub on the very highest points of the design from mint state. MDS, die state d. The "Knob" break under the T in LIBERTY is raised well above the surrounding area but the section under the Y is not yet outlined by die cracks. Our grade is AU58+, very close to MS60. The attribution and "Knob-on-Ear" feature are noted on the PCGS label. Pop 1; 1 finer in 66BN.
Estimated Value $300-UP.

 
Realized $506
